Figure 1
Figure 1
County-level prevalence estimates of EoE among 2012 enrollees in the U.S., smoothed within state. States in gray were excluded from all analyses due to concerns about data quality (ME, ID, RI) or ≥ 15% missing data for race/ethnicity (CO, IA, MA, VT, WA).
